Chalk and Oil Pastels “Blooms”
Georgia O’Keeffe American artist November 15, 1887 – March 6, 1986 chiefly known for paintings of flowers, rocks, shells, animal bones, and landscapes she was one of few women to have gained entry to such a high level of professional influence

Assignment Use either chalk or oil pastels to create a Georgia O’Keeffe-like drawing of a flower It should be a close-up of a flower Value changes should be emphasized Smooth drawing strokes, no directional lines, and no contour lines! Drawing may be on colored paper or drawing paper
